Bintan Lagoon Resort, building in Riau Islands, Indonesia
Bintan Lagoon Resort is a large hotel and resort on Bintan Island in Indonesia, stretching along a long stretch of white sandy beach surrounded by palm trees and lush gardens. The property features two large pools, several restaurants serving Indonesian, Chinese, Japanese, Indian, and Western cuisine, two 18-hole golf courses, a spa, a fitness center, and water sports activities such as jet skiing and snorkeling.
The resort was established over a decade ago and has become particularly popular with visitors from nearby Singapore. In recent years, it has been renovated to provide guests with greater comfort, establishing itself as a favorite destination for families and groups seeking relaxation and a variety of activities.
The resort showcases local traditions through dance and music performances at the entrance, greeting guests with a warm welcome. This friendly and informal atmosphere throughout the property makes visitors feel at home right away.
The resort is about an hour away by ferry from Singapore, with a short car ride of around 15 minutes from the ferry terminal.
